hey yall i was wondering where i could get a triple Gauge Pod for my pillar? i tryed lookin on the internet but i could only find double, also do the pillar guages block your vision at all?
Hotshot8792
07-30-2004, 02:16 AM
i forgot who sells/sold the whole a-pillar replacement with a 3 gauge pod. I do not know if they still sell them or not. You can always buy a dual and a single gauge pod and put them together to make a triple gauge pod and you wont be able to tell a difference that you did so. And no, it does not block your vision while your driving.
